More and more often, communities are holding large meetings and conferences in order to address the issue of senior care. These have proven to be a valuable resource, and not only for professionals who are working in the senior care sector on a daily basis. Families and friends of elderly loved ones are finding that just knowing what’s out there to help them and connecting with people in the field has a huge benefit. It helps families to be educated regarding available resources and it gives a starting point when it comes to finding the exact resources that will be of the biggest benefit to them.
Depending on where you live, these may or may not be available. You might find that you need to drive a bit to find the closest care conference to you and that the time devoted to it might not be worthwhile. In other instances, the cost of attending a conference might put it out of the range of immediate possibilities.
If you fit in either of these categories, don’t worry. We’ve talked about technology on this blog lately, and this is another place where tech can save the day. A lot of the time, conferences can be found after they are over on YouTube. You might only see highlights or a select speaker, but this is way better than not doing anything. It helps to ensure that the information that is discussed at a conference does not remain a secret but can be spread around so that the whole care community benefits.
Each community is going to be slightly different. The resources that are easily available in one town might not be present in another. That’s just part of living in a country with a federal government. There are resources available at the national level–like Medicare and Medicaid–and then there are resources available at the state, county, and local levels. This isn’t a bad thing, but it does point to the fact that you need to be familiar with what is available for you to use closeby.
If you’re not sure, it’s worth spending a few minutes finding out. Start with your local Senior Services office. They can point you toward the resources that are available in your community. That might mean a reputable care service, a local food pantry, or help getting rides to and from medical appointments. From there, you have a lot of avenues to explore. It all depends on what your family needs.
